Description
hw/pci/pci.c in QEMU 4.2.0 allows guest OS users to trigger an out-of-bounds access by providing an address near the end of the PCI configuration space.
An out-of-bounds access flaw was found in the ati-vga emulator of the QEMU. The issue occurs while reading PCI configuration bytes via the ati_mm_read routine if the address sent by a guest is towards an end of the PCI configuration space. This flaw allows a guest user or process to crash the QEMU process resulting in a denial of service.
